About Yasuragi Dojo
Yasuragi Dojo in Mahopac offers authentic traditional Japanese martial arts training with a strong focus on preserving classical disciplines such as Jissen Kobudo, Kenjutsu, and Taijutsu. Students can expect a rigorous yet mindful practice that emphasizes physical health, mental clarity, and self-mastery within a supportive community. The dojo combines in-person classes with extensive online resources, making classical martial arts accessible and relevant for all levels.
